The Strategic Shift Toward Energy Infrastructure Vulnerability

The landscape of modern conflict is shifting. We are seeing a transition from traditional frontline engagements to a sophisticated strategy of asymmetric warfare, where the primary targets are no longer just military installations, but the economic arteries of a nation. The repeated targeting of the Tuapse oil refinery is a textbook example of this trend.

By focusing on critical infrastructure, an adversary can exert pressure far beyond the immediate physical damage. When a facility like Tuapse—a vital hub for the Black Sea—is compromised, the impact ripples through the entire supply chain, affecting everything from domestic fuel availability to international export revenues.

As drone technology becomes more accessible and precise, the “front line” effectively expands to include any industrial site capable of sustaining a nation’s economy. This creates a new security paradigm where energy security is inextricably linked to airspace denial.

Did you recognize? The Tuapse refinery is not just a local plant; it is one of the largest oil terminals on the Black Sea with a production capacity of approximately 240,000 barrels per day, making it a critical node for crude oil deliveries to international markets.

The Economic Weight of Port Disruption

Targeting export-focused infrastructure is a calculated move designed to starve a state of its most precious resource: foreign currency. In the case of Tuapse, the facility serves as a primary shipping port for Russian oil products. When operations are forced to halt—as was the case following the April 16 attacks—the loss is measured not just in destroyed equipment, but in lost daily output.

Future trends suggest we will see more “precision economic attrition.” Rather than attempting to destroy an entire city or army, strategic strikes will likely target specific “bottlenecks.” These include:

  • Loading Terminals: Disrupting the ability to move product from land to sea.
  • Refining Units: Forcing a reliance on expensive imported refined products.
  • Storage Hubs: Creating logistical chaos by destroying the capacity to hold reserves.

The result is a “death by a thousand cuts” strategy, where the cumulative effect of multiple small-scale drone strikes creates a systemic failure of the energy export machine.

The Evolution of Industrial Air Defense

The events in Tuapse and the reports of drone activity in border regions like Belgorod, where Governor Vjatsjeslav Gladkov reported casualties, highlight a glaring gap in traditional defense. Most air defense systems are designed to intercept aircraft or missiles, not small, low-flying, slow-moving drones.

We are entering an era where “Industrial Air Defense” will become a standalone sector. Companies and governments will likely move toward a multi-layered defense strategy including:

Electronic Warfare (EW) and Jamming

The first line of defense is now invisible. Signal jamming and GPS spoofing are becoming essential to divert drones before they reach their targets. Even though, as drones become more autonomous and less reliant on remote signals, this defense becomes less effective.

Kinetic Interception and Physical Barriers

From automated turret systems to specialized netting, physical barriers are returning to the forefront. The “large-scale fires” mentioned by the Kremlin regarding the Tuapse facility demonstrate that once a drone penetrates the perimeter, the potential for catastrophic damage is high due to the volatile nature of oil refining.

Broader Implications for Border Security

The escalation of strikes since March indicates that the conflict is no longer contained. The drone attacks in Belgorod prove that the reach of unmanned systems can penetrate deep into sovereign territory with minimal warning.

This trend suggests a future where “border security” is no longer about fences and patrols, but about managing a three-dimensional airspace. The ability to detect a drone several kilometers away is now as important as the ability to guard a physical gate.

Frequently Asked Questions

Why are oil refineries such high-priority targets for drones?
Refineries are “high-value, high-fragility” targets. A small drone strike can cause a massive fire or operational halt, leading to significant economic loss and disrupting the supply of fuel and exports.

How does the disruption of a port like Tuapse affect the global market?
As a major Black Sea hub with a capacity of 240,000 barrels per day, any halt in operations reduces the volume of oil reaching international markets, which can lead to price fluctuations and supply chain instability.

What is “asymmetric warfare” in the context of drone strikes?
It is a strategy where a smaller or less conventional force uses low-cost tools (like drones) to inflict disproportionate damage on a larger, more traditional power by targeting its economic and industrial vulnerabilities.
